Re: Spinning Zoom as universal Maemo gesture
Actually, it would be much smarter (and imho easier) to implement the spinning gesture on a device driver level. it should simply send buttons 4 and 5 (mouse wheel up and down), just like synaptics touch pads would on edge-circular scrolling. That way it would be universally implemented and really any app would already have scrolling implemented using this spin gestures. Devs would then only need to care about remapping input for buttons 4 and 5 to zooming instead of scrolling.
But I'm unsure if the community has any influence on the touchpanel device driver. |
